Output e505e0414314112b309bb188daf3db02cf73fe0619d86654c9e264dc459004e6:5

value
5657689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 252719e29ffb8f4014769d6ad7e717ae1afe5b29 OP_EQUAL
address
355TmSA1CFF1fwJg2SBDoPAzkppA5B7DoJ
transaction
e505e0414314112b309bb188daf3db02cf73fe0619d86654c9e264dc459004e6
spent
true